Output bd28dbbf3bf86eb2368a5485a77a88cb65d9e54885af0aad2ca38ebaccb1f4ec:0

value
541725
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5bbf428e588f8955b098087cbe22335f33ebfaa OP_EQUAL
address
3MB91fBLCNLhoNFdeEbT5AhfQHnCxZ6p6m
transaction
bd28dbbf3bf86eb2368a5485a77a88cb65d9e54885af0aad2ca38ebaccb1f4ec
spent
true